Ergonomic Considerations

Concealed Finger Pulls: Concealed finger pulls are designed to seamlessly integrate with the closet door surface, offering a discreet and minimalistic aesthetic. These pulls are typically recessed into the door panel, creating a smooth surface that minimizes the visibility of hardware. Their ergonomic design allows for effortless opening and closing of the door with minimal effort, making them ideal for closets in tight spaces or with limited visibility.

Integrated Pulls: Integrated pulls are crafted directly into the door frame or panel, providing a cohesive and streamlined look. These pulls are often ergonomically shaped to conform to the natural grip of the hand, ensuring a comfortable and intuitive user experience. Their seamless integration eliminates the need for separate hardware, resulting in a clean and contemporary aesthetic that complements modern closet designs.

Handleless Operation: Handleless operation takes ergonomic innovation to the next level by eliminating visible handles altogether. This design relies on push-to-open mechanisms or touch sensors that activate the door’s opening or closing action. Handleless closets create a sleek and sophisticated look, maximizing space and minimizing visual clutter. They are particularly well-suited for minimalistic or high-tech closets where aesthetics and functionality are paramount.

Material Advancements

Laminate and Veneer Pulls: Laminate and veneer pulls offer a versatile and cost-effective solution for closet door handles. These materials come in a wide range of colors, textures, and finishes, allowing for customization to match any closet decor. Laminate pulls are known for their durability and resistance to wear, while veneer pulls provide a natural woodgrain aesthetic that adds warmth and sophistication to the closet space.

Metal Pulls: Metal pulls, such as stainless steel or brass, exude elegance and durability. They are resistant to corrosion and moisture, making them suitable for humid or moisture-prone environments. Metal pulls come in various styles, from sleek and contemporary to intricate and traditional, offering a wide range of options to complement different closet designs.

Glass and Crystal Pulls: Glass and crystal pulls add a touch of glamour and refinement to closet doors. These pulls are typically transparent or translucent, allowing light to pass through and create a shimmering effect. They are perfect for closets in bright and well-lit spaces, as they reflect and amplify the natural light, resulting in a more spacious and inviting ambiance.

Smart Technology Integration

Motion-Activated Opening: Motion-activated opening systems incorporate sensors that detect the presence of a user and automatically open the closet door. This feature provides hands-free access, making it convenient for busy individuals or situations where hands are occupied. The sensors can be adjusted to customize the sensitivity and activation range, ensuring a responsive and user-friendly experience.

Voice Control: Voice control integration allows users to open and close the closet door with simple voice commands. This technology is compatible with smart home systems, enabling remote control and integration with other smart devices. Voice-controlled closet doors offer unparalleled convenience and accessibility, especially in large or walk-in closets where physical access may be limited.

Aesthetic Enhancements

LED-Lit Pulls: LED-lit pulls illuminate the closet door handle, creating a visually appealing focal point. These pulls often feature adjustable brightness and color options, allowing users to customize the lighting to match their personal preferences or the overall closet ambiance. LED-lit pulls not only enhance the aesthetics of the closet but also provide ambient lighting, making it easier to navigate the closet at night or in dimly lit spaces.

Engraved or Embossed Pulls: Engraved or embossed pulls add a touch of personalization and uniqueness to closet doors. These pulls feature intricate designs, patterns, or monograms that are carved into the surface of the handle. They can be customized to reflect the individual’s style or the overall theme of the closet, creating a statement piece that elevates the storage space from ordinary to extraordinary.
